Pennsylvania Holidays
Home to everything from metropolitan life in Pittsburgh and Philadelphia to the wilds of the Allegheny Plateau. Philadelphia is the birthplace of both the Declaration of Independence and the Constitution, giving the area a wealth of historic attractions, so many in fact, you might just lose track of time on your Pennsylvania holidays.
History and the colonial era are further represented in Pennsylvania Dutch Country , where Amish, Mennonite and Brethren communities live a plain, pious lifestyle.
Pittsburgh is known for its professional sports and is found at the confluence of three rivers: the Monongahela , the Allegheny and the Ohio.
Much of Pennsylvania's landscape is defined by the rocky crags of the
Allegheny, Appalachian, Endless and Pocono mountain ranges - the latter
famous for its summer and winter resorts. Scattered amongst
Pennsylvania's natural environment are attractions related to the
once-lucrative coal mining industry as well as a number of covered
bridges, one of the state's more revered holiday attractions.

Lancaster County and the Amish Country Holidays
Lancaster County has more than 2,500 miles of winding country roads connecting small towns and villages with their inviting main streets, quirky B&Bs and charming boutiques and galleries.
Gettysburg Holidays
Gettysburg is most famous for being the location of the decisive battle of the Civil War, as well as, the place where Abraham Lincoln gave his acclaimed Address.
The Poconos Holidays
Situated in north-eastern Pennsylvania, the idyllic Poconos Mountain region is home to world class resorts, natural scenic beauty and quaint towns.
